What is a Virtual Medical Assistant?

A Virtual Medical Assistant is a remote professional trained to handle administrative and clerical duties in a healthcare setting. They work off-site but integrate seamlessly with your team to manage essential tasks, ensuring a smooth workflow without overloading in-house staff.

How a Virtual Medical Assistant Can Help Your Practice?

1.Appointment Scheduling & Management

Scheduling appointments, confirming bookings, and handling cancellations can be time-consuming. A Virtual Medical Assistant ensures:

  • Efficient appointment scheduling
  • Automated reminders to reduce no-shows
  • Seamless rescheduling and cancellations

With their support, your clinic remains organized, and scheduling conflicts are minimized.

2.Managing Patient Inquiries & Communication

Handling patient calls, emails, and messages can take up valuable time. A VMA can:

  • Answer routine patient queries
  • Schedule and reschedule appointments
  • Provide follow-up reminders for treatments

This improves response times and enhances the overall patient experience.

3.Insurance Verification & Billing Support

Insurance claims and billing errors can slow down operations. A VMA handles:

  • Insurance eligibility verification before patient visits
  • Prior authorization requests to speed up approvals
  • Billing and claims processing to minimize errors

With their support, your practice experiences fewer claim denials and improved cash flow.
